Here's the deal, DBF and I are planning a trip to Disney in August which hopefully will work out. We both turn 21 this year (myself in March, DBF in April) and this trip would be considered our bday celebration even though it's a few months later. I'd love to get a special custom menu at Coral Reef since that will be our big dinner, or something else to remember that this trip was a special year. My question is, does Disney and CMs frown upon this since it's so far from our actual birthdays? Has anyone else done something like this?

And of course, any suggestions as to something else creative to get as a birthday souviner besides a pin or personalized menu? TIA!
 
No I dont think people mind just say that this is your birthday trip and people accept it. Most CM's get that people do it anyway and quite frankly why not!

Ive heard that if you contact Coral Reef before hand you can ask for a diver to hold a sign for you saying a special message. Not tried or had any experience but read it on the boards somewhere. This might be nice.
